Understanding UMUC Homework Requirements

UMUC assignments are designed to evaluate both knowledge and application. Instead of simple memorization, students are expected to demonstrate critical thinking, research ability, and structured communication.

Typical coursework includes essays, discussion posts, programming tasks, math problem sets, and research-based assignments. Each type requires a different approach, but they all share one requirement: clarity in structure and argument.

How to Structure UMUC Homework Effectively

Strong academic performance depends on systemized work habits. Instead of starting directly with writing, students benefit from breaking tasks into stages.

Step-by-step workflow

  1. Read assignment instructions carefully
  2. Highlight key requirements
  3. Create a rough outline
  4. Collect credible sources
  5. Draft sections individually
  6. Revise for clarity and flow

FAQ: UMUC Homework Help

1. What is the best way to start UMUC homework?

Begin by carefully analyzing the instructions and breaking the task into smaller parts before writing anything.

2. How can I improve my assignment structure?

Create an outline first, separating introduction, main arguments, and conclusion clearly.

3. Why do students struggle with UMUC assignments?

Most difficulties come from time pressure and unclear understanding of requirements.

4. How important is research in homework?

Research is essential for supporting arguments and improving academic credibility.

5. Can I complete assignments faster without losing quality?

Yes, by using structured planning and avoiding last-minute work.

6. What is the biggest mistake students make?

Starting to write without a clear outline or plan.

7. How do I manage multiple deadlines?

Use a weekly schedule and prioritize tasks by complexity and due date.

8. Are templates useful for assignments?

Yes, they help maintain structure and reduce time spent organizing content.

9. How can I improve academic writing skills?

Practice regularly, review feedback, and focus on clarity rather than complexity.

10. What should I do if I don’t understand the topic?

Break it into smaller concepts and research each part separately.

11. How do discussion posts differ from essays?

Discussion posts are shorter and more conversational, while essays require structured arguments.

12. Is proofreading really necessary?

Yes, it helps eliminate errors and improves clarity significantly.

13. How long should I spend on research?

Enough to understand the topic clearly but not more than necessary for writing.

14. What tools help with assignment planning?

Scheduling tools, outlines, and structured notes are most effective.
